POSITION SUMMARY

This position requires a valid State of Florida Class "B" Commercial Driver's License (CDL).

These positions are responsible for the execution of a daily route servicing the City’s public places trash cans. The selected employees will, with another team member, operate a trash collection vehicle and empty trash and recycle containers located throughout the City. Work requires strenuous physical outdoor work, often under unfavorable conditions.

JOB REQUIREMENTS, PREFERENCES & WORK ENVIRONMENT

MINIMUM JOB REQUIREMENTS:
High School Diploma or G.E.D. equivalent.Minimum of three (3) years of related experience driving a sanitation route and safely operating a trash truck. CDL Class (B) Driver's License is required. Additional qualifying experience or completion of coursework at an accredited college or university in a job-related field, may substitute on a year-for-year basis for the required experience or education. If claiming Veterans’ Preference, you must attach a copy of the DD214 Member 4 form (or other supporting claim documents) to your on-line application. As public servants, employees may be required to work immediately before, during, and/or after an emergency. All employees must be available and able to work assigned shifts as determined by their Department Heads.

PHYSICAL STANDARDS REQUIRED TO PERFORM ESSENTIAL JOB FUNCTIONS:
The position involves heavy physical demands, such as exerting up to 100 lbs. of force occasionally, and/or up to 50 lbs. of force frequently, and/or up to 20 lbs. of force constantly to move objects.
